Код:
cmd:setyoutuber(playerid, params[])
{
if(GetPVarInt(playerid, "IsAFullDostup")) return 1;
{
if(PlayerLogged[playerid] == false) return 1;
new player, yt;
if(sscanf(params, "ii", player, yt)) return SendClientMessage(playerid, COLOR_WHITE, ""cPS"{9ACD32}Введите: {FFFFFF} /setyoutuber [id игрока] [0 - снять, 1 - выдать]");
if(yt >= 2 || yt < 0) return SendClientMessage(playerid, COLOR_GREY, "0 - снять ютуберку, 1 - выдать ютуберку");
if(yt == 1)
{
if(PI[player][pYouTuber] == 1) return SendClientMessage(playerid, COLOR_LIGHTRED, "У игрока уже есть ютуберка!");
new string[128];
format(string, sizeof(string), "Вы выдали ютуберку %s[%d]", GetName(player), playerid);
SendClientMessage(playerid, COLOR_GREEN, string);
format(string, sizeof(string), ""cPS"%s выдал вам ютуберку. /ythelp - помощь для ютуберов", GetName(playerid));
SendClientMessage(player, COLOR_YELLOW, string);
format(string, sizeof(string), "UPDATE "T_ACCOUNTS" SET youtuber=%d WHERE name='%s'", yt, GetName(player));
mysql_tquery(dbHandle, string, "", "");
PI[player][pYouTuber] = yt;
}
else if(yt == 0)
{
if(PI[player][pYouTuber] == 0) return SendClientMessage(playerid, COLOR_LIGHTRED, "У игрока нет ютуберки!");
new string[128];
format(string, sizeof(string), "Вы забрали ютуберку у %s[%d]", GetName(player), playerid);
SendClientMessage(playerid, COLOR_GREEN, string);
format(string, sizeof(string), ""cPS"%s забрал у вас ютуберку.", GetName(playerid));
SendClientMessage(player, COLOR_YELLOW, string);
format(string, sizeof(string), "UPDATE "T_ACCOUNTS" SET youtuber=%d WHERE name='%s'", yt, GetName(player));
mysql_tquery(dbHandle, string, "", "");
PI[player][pYouTuber] = yt;
}
}
return 1; ///ТУТ
}
Последнее редактирование модератором: